The Rise of Regulation and Legitimacy
One of the most significant development points has been the shift toward stringent regulation. Historically, online gambling operated in a murky legal environment across various U.S. states and Canadian provinces. However, recent legislations—such as the 2021 expansion of legalised sports betting in several American states—have fostered a framework that prioritises consumer protection and fair play. This shift has established the foundation for increased trust and industry legitimacy.
The Technological Revolution: From RNGs to Blockchain
Technological advancement remains at the core of this sector’s evolution. The adoption of Random Number Generators (RNGs), sophisticated security protocols, and, more recently, blockchain technology has improved transparency and player trust. These innovations have also enabled real-time data insights, personalised gaming experiences, and enhanced accessibility across devices.
Market Segmentation and Consumer Demographics
| Segment | Growth Rate (2020–2023) | Key Characteristics |
|---|---|---|
| Sports Betting | +30% | Feverish rise post-legalisation; appeals to younger demographics |
| Casino Games (Slots, Poker, Roulette) | +18% | Broader demographics; mobile-first interface |
| Live Casino & eSports Betting | +25% | Enhanced social interaction; immersive experiences |
This diversification reflects greater consumer engagement and the industry’s commitment to delivering a more authentic, interactive experience comparable to physical casinos. Notably, recent data underscores emergent opportunities through virtual reality (VR) integration and live dealer interactions, which are transforming traditional paradigms.

Canadian Context: A Nexus of Innovation and Regulation
Canada presents a compelling case study within this broader landscape. Provinces like Ontario have developed comprehensive frameworks that foster both local consumption and international competitiveness. Several operators now partner with Canadian firms to offer tailored experiences, which include features like bilingual interfaces and culturally relevant marketing campaigns.
